    Hello,

    I'm facing quite strange behavior of the Reclaim... button. It looks like this feature does not work every second upgrade for me which is interesting.

    The Reclaimable detail always shows zero. I've tried switching the TRIM Hard Drive parameter On and Off with no luck. The attached screen-shot is from my CentOS machine but the same happens for Windows 7 as well. From that I think this is not Guest OS related. I've also tried the prl_disk_tool compact with the same result -- no HDD file size change. I've also tried the fstrim -v / Linux command which reports some huge number for the first execution followed with zeros in consequent executions -- once again -- with no impact to the HDD file size. It worked properly in the previous build of Parallels Desktop. Usually I have a few GB to reclaim after every usage of my VMs. Now I cannot free the space. What is even worse is that the HDD file grows a few megabytes just for a Power-On/Power-Off cycle and one can imagine the growth after serious work-load.

    My current infrastructure is: macOS 10.14.4 and Parallels Desktop Version 14.1.3 (45485).

    Do you have any idea how can I get the manual Reclaim... feature back?
